Gastritis is the inflammation of the lining of the stomach. It is the most common form of stomach upset. Gastric ulcer is a wound in the stomach walls or in the small intestine.


Symptoms of Gastritis:

  • Dyspepsia (bad digestion)
  • Vomiting
  • Bloating
  • Diarrhea
  • Pain in the pit of the stomach.
  • Pain if alcohol or hot peppers are ingested, the pain will increase 2 or 3 hours later.

In case of severe ulcers an acidic vomiting or bleeding can occur. The excrement may be black in color from the blood in it.

Causes of Gastritis:

  • Bacterial infection.
  • Excessive intake of alcohol, coffee, fried food and spicy food.
  • Too much stress.
  • Overuse of drugs (including aspirin).
  • Ingestion of poison or corrosive chemicals.

Gastritis is sometimes associated with some infectious diseases like; Tuberculosis, syphilis, influenza and measles.
